The keyword "sexeclinic" is ambiguous. Historically, "Sexeclinic.com" was a real, legitimate online sexual health consultation service (now known as DrThom). However, in the context of adult content, the name is associated with a serious problem. Investigative reports from Bulgaria have identified "Sexeclinic.com" as an adult website where videos secretly recorded by hidden cameras in a gynecological examination room have been posted. In these cases, women were filmed without their knowledge or consent during actual medical appointments. This is the opposite of "verified" content.
